حهت استفاده از دستور باید ابتدا به محیط کامند(prompt command) بروید،شکل استفاده آن بصورت زیر است :
Ping [IP] or [Domain Name]
برای پینگ گرفتن در Windows 7، روی Start Menu کلیک کنیدودر کادر جستجو، دستور run را تایپ کنید.برنامهیrun جستجو میشود و در بالای Start Menu ظاهر میشود. روی آن کلیک کنید تا پنجرهاش بالا بیاید.حالا، دستور cmd را تایپ و اجرا کنید.
برای پینگ گرفتن در ویندوز XP، تنها کافی است روی Start Menu کلیک و Run را انتخاب کنید.اکنون پنجرهی Runپیش روی شماست. حالا، دستور cmd را تایپ و اجرا کنید.
ping www.yahoo.com
ونتیجه این دستور
Microsoft Windows [Version 6.3.9600]
(c) 2013 Microsoft Corporation. All rights reserved.
C:\Users\adslworld> ping www.yahoo.com
Pinging www.yahoo.com [77.238.160.51] with 32 bytes of data:
Reply from 77.238.160.51: bytes=32 time=395ms TTL=51
Reply from 77.238.160.51: bytes=32 time=295ms TTL=51
Reply from 77.238.160.51: bytes=32 time=304ms TTL=51
Reply from 77.238.160.51: bytes=32 time=315ms TTL=51
Ping statistics for 77.238.160.51:
Packets: Sent = 4, Received = 4, Lost = 0 (0% loss),
Approximate round trip times in mille-seconds:
Minimum = 295ms, Maximum = 395ms, Average = 327ms
این دستور ابتدا IP مقصد را معین و 32 بایت می فرستد که بصورت 8 بایت 8 بایت (در چهار Packet 8 بیتی)به ما نشان میدهد :
- که چه مدت زمانی طول کشیده تا به مقصد رسیده
- از تعداد چهار packet ارسالی چه تعداد برگشته وچه تعداد lost یا گم شده است. که در صورت وجود ،عبارت Request timed out را در لیست چهار packet ارسالی مشاهده خواهید کرد.
- حداقل ،حداکثر ومیانگین زمان ارسال
- TTL مخفف کلمه Time To Live است. یعنی packet یا به عبارتی هر بسته که وارد اینترنت می شود، حداکثر از چه تعداد روتر یا HOP مجاز است عبور کند. با هر گذر از یک هاپ. مقدار TTL بسته، یکی کم میشود. اگر این مقدار به صفر برسد، آن بسته اصطلاحا Drop میشود.
- گاهی اوقات با نتیجه timed out مواجه میشویم که این به این معناست که سروری که مورد پینگ قرار گرفته است فعال نیست و یا ارسال پاکت به آن و دسترسی به آن امکان پذیر نیست و یا زمان آن انقدر طولانی است که منقضی میشود و از تعداد HOP بیشتر از حد مجاز عبور کرده است و ناکام بازمیگردد و اتصال برقرار نمیشود.
در زمان استفاده از دستور Ping بهتر است که در ابتدا عملیات ping را در ارتباط با127.0.0.1 (ip loop back)شروع نمود . آدرس loopback ، یک آدرس IP رزو شده است که امکان استفاده از آن در اینترنت وجود ندارد . در صورتی که نتوان آدرس فوق را ping نمود ، ممکن است پیکربندی سیستم دارای مشکل باشد و یا کارت شبکه مشکل داشته باشند .
- در صورتی که بخواهید به صورت پیوسته عملیات Ping را انجام دهید. آنرا به شیوه ذیل بکار ببرید pingwww.google.com –t
- برای توقف برنامه ping می توان از کلیدهای CTRL+C استفاده نمود .
–پیغام های که در زمان ping با انها برخورد خواهید کرد
The Destination Host Unreachable Message
این پیغام بدین معنی است که مسیری به کامپیوتر مقصد پیدا نشده است.
The Request Timed out Message
این پیغام نشاندهنده این است که کامپیوتر شما در مدت مشخص تعیین شده ای پاسخ پاکت ارسال شده را دریافت نکرده است.
The Unknown Host Message
هرگاه آدرس مقصد قابلیت تشخیص توسط کامپیوترتان را نداشته باشد این پیغام را دریافت خواهید کرد.
The Expired TTL Message
وقتی که به صفر برسد